#db4a4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db4a4c is composed of 85.9% red, 29%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 65.3%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 359.2 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 57.5%. #db4a4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9498 with #b70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#db4a4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#db4a4c has RGB values of R:219, G:74,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.65,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14371404.

Shades and Tints of #db4a4c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0303 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#db4a4c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#988d8d is the less saturated color, while #fc292c is the most saturated one.
